Asperger’s to be specific.
.
What is Aspergers do you ask? Aspergers syndrome is and Autism spectrum disorder and is classified as being on the high functioning end of the spectrum. The dictionary definition of Asperger’s syndrome states ‘a developmental disorder related to Autism and characterised by awkwardness in social interaction, pedantry in speech, and preoccupation in very narrow interests.’ But DON’T let a dictionary define you.
